As a plugin author, confirm your integration handles the new structured payload: status, environment, and rollout percentage are now separate fields rather than a single message string. Bots parsing the old free-text format will silently show stale statuses, so update matchers and test against the sandbox channel on Corvane staging. Announcements for canceled rollouts now fire a distinct event — subscribe to it explicitly. Record the build you validated against using the token that appears below.

session token of taguf-fafop = htk14_d9cbf74e1cdbce

Finance Review — Pellow Works Budget Ask

Quick summary for the incoming director: Pellow Works wants 95k extra for tooling upgrades. The case is decent — payback in under two years — but timing clashes with the Marren rollout. We've suggested a phased release. Full workings are in the shared folder. The confidential note below gives the bigger picture.

board note of yageg-yadug: The northern region missed its Framir quota by 13.1 percent last quarter. Lamathek Freight plans to raise the Quenael list price by 30.2 percent in March. The pricing group signed off on a budget of $133.5 million for Project Novok. The renewal with Gilethek Foods closes at $60.0 million a year, 2.7 percent above the last contract.

Subject: Crate pickup — survey gear

Hi dispatch folks,

The crate of survey instruments from the Marlow Ridge job is packed and waiting at bay 3. It's the grey flight case with the Tansley Geomatics stencil — fragile theodolite inside, so no stacking, please. The courier from Quickhare Freight should arrive mid-morning tomorrow. Log it under the Marlow Ridge file as usual. The confidential hand-over instruction for the courier is set out below.

handover note for tawep-kahof: the tammir silwyn courier leaves the druox ralael kelys drumir sormir olidor julmir sorael ledger at gate 4573 under passcode 562512

Team,

The Drossmere scheduler for nightly data backfills shipped to production this evening. It replaces the old cron wrapper and handles retries, partition locking, and catch-up runs after outages automatically. Future maintainers should know that backfill windows are configured per dataset in the scheduler manifest, not in the jobs themselves — edits elsewhere will be silently ignored. Logs now carry a run identifier for every window. The build that introduced this behavior carries the token below.

session token of bajeg-bajop = htk4_6c57